**Handover note — Marren to future maintainers, Brindlequeue compaction**

Before I roll off the Brindlequeue project: the log compaction job runs hourly and keys off the `ledger-events` topic. Watch the tombstone lag metric — if it exceeds two hours, compaction has silently wedged and you must restart the compactor from the recovery console. That console sits behind the sealed maintenance account, and restarting requires the recovery passphrase, which I am leaving directly below.

vault phrase of yaduf-yajop = lamath-kelix-aldion-zorius-ulaox-eliax-gorox-norok-fenael-fenath-julael-pelius-belius-druion

Night-shift staff: Floor 4 of the Tellhaven Building opens this week. After 21:00, access is via the rear stairwell only; the lifts are locked out overnight during the settling period. Complete a walk-through of the new floor once per shift and log it. The stairwell keypad accepts the code below.

badge for yahop-fawep: bdg-XBKXI-68071

**Action Item: Harden Queuescale ramp limits**

During the incident, the Queuescale autoscaler reacted to a transient queue-depth spike by provisioning forty workers in ninety seconds, exhausting the node pool and delaying unrelated deploys. Before the next release, we must add a configurable ramp-rate ceiling and a cooldown window, with defaults reviewed by the capacity group. Please block the release until both are merged and verified in staging. Verification steps are documented on the internal page below.

operations page: https://confluence.lumicsys.internal/projects/display/projects/display

## Deployment — FieldRelay Telemetry Gateway

FieldRelay ingests equipment telemetry from combines and irrigation rigs at the Dunmore test sites. Deploy only from tagged releases; the gateway refuses unsigned builds. After install, the service reads its configuration once at startup, so any change requires a restart — warn customers of a brief ingest gap. Support should verify the gateway registered with the fleet broker before closing a deployment ticket. The startup configuration currently in effect is listed below.

settings of yawif-yafop:
[druys]
port = 9000
region = south-3
host = druys.zemvarsoft.internal
team = frador
timeout_ms = 3000
retries = 4